What is a Palazzo?

A 'Palazzo' is not typically recognized as a job title. The term 'palazzo' is Italian for 'palace' and is generally used to describe large, impressive buildings, particularly in Italy. In some contexts, 'Palazzo' may refer to venues or businesses with that name, such as hotels, casinos, or event spaces, where various jobs are performed. If you're referring to positions at a place called 'Palazzo,' common roles might include hospitality staff, management, or maintenance personnel. At CUT by Wolfgang Puck at The Palazzo Las Vegas, culinary excellence meets modern luxury. As the sophisticated evolution of the classic American steakhouse, CUT is known for precision, bold flavors, and an uncompromising commitment to quality. We are seeking skilled Line Cooks who take pride in their craft, thrive in a fast-paced fine dining kitchen, and are passionate about executing exceptional food at the highest level.

What You’ll Do:

  • Prepare and execute dishes to the highest standards of quality and consistency
  • Work various stations in a fast-paced, high-volume kitchen environment
  • Maintain a clean, organized, and efficient workstation
  • Follow proper food handling, safety, and sanitation procedures
  • Collaborate with chefs and teammates to ensure seamless service and kitchen operations

Pay: $20 - $24 / hour

What We’re Looking For:

  • Minimum 2 years of experience in a fine dining kitchen is required
  • Steakhouse experience is strongly preferred
  • Solid knife skills and knowledge of various cooking methods and techniques
  • Team player with a strong work ethic and attention to detail
  • Able to work nights, weekends, and holidays as needed
  • Culinary school education is a plus but not required
